NORTHWEST CASUALTY COMPANY v. COMMISSIONER

Docket No. 37122.

29 T.C. 573 (1957)

NORTHWEST CASUALTY COMPANY, PETITIONER, v. COMMISSIONER OF INTERNAL REVENUE, RESPONDENT.

United States Tax Court.

Filed December 30, 1957.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Frederick J. Orth, Esq., and Hoyt M. Wilbanks, Jr., Esq., for the petitioner.

Aaron S. Resnick, Esq., for the respondent.


ATKINS, Judge:

The respondent disallowed in full the petitioner's claims for relief from excess profits tax under section 722 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1939 for the calendar years 1942 and 1943. The petitioner seeks a refund of $131,412.30 for the year 1942 and $150,866.18 for the year 1943, representing the entire amounts of excess profits taxes paid for those years.
